 "Forest of stories" which started last year and received great popularity.This year as well, artists who are active in fields such as theater, dance, and video will read stories to children.I read a lot of stories, such as stories that everyone knows, stories that I forgot even though I thought I knew, and stories I heard for the first time.I can't wait to see what kind of story you will read!

The two reading the book are Kensaku Kobayashi, who will appear following "Molly Sweeney", and ROLLY, who will appear for the second time following last year.
Kensaku Kobayashi has participated in the theater unit "Uchu Records" and the dance company "Condors" since its launch, and is in charge of the script of the skit in the work as well as the appearance.In addition, he is active in TV appearances such as "Miitsuketa!"
And ROLLY is active as a rock star in the living room who challenges anything, not only vocals and guitar, but also songwriting, air guitar, jazz, chanson, classical music.In addition to music activities, TV "Tsubasa" (NHK), "Saturday Kakikomi TV" (NHK Education), "Kakedase!"・We are active in a wide range of activities, such as appearing in "Horror Show".
